1

Welcome to Hikkaduwa Citrus: A Tropical Oasis

News Discuss 
Nestled on the golden {of Sri Lanka's south coast, Hikkaduwa Citrus {offers aunforgettable journey to paradise. This charming coastal town is known for its sparkling shores, azure waters, and bustling https://abeljavd078215.blogsidea.com/42813837/welcome-to-hikkaduwa-citrus-a-tropical-oasis

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story